  • Patent number: 10021342
    Abstract: An electronic device and an image displaying method are disclosed. The electronic device mainly comprises a sensing module, a signal processor and a display. The sensing module catches a plurality of first images with a first frequency or a first period or catches a plurality of second images with a second frequency or a second period. The signal processor receives the second images and outputs a plurality of third images correspondingly. The display presents the first images or the third images.

  • Publication number: 20140375840
    Abstract: An image-catching device is provided. The image-catching device includes a sensor exporting a first image data or a second image data, and a control module. The control module asks the image-catching device to send the first image data to an external device when the image-catching device and the external device are connected. The control module asks the sensor to output the second image data when the image-catching device and the external device are disconnected. The first and the second image data respectively include a plurality of frames. Each frame of the first image data has A pixels, while each frame of the second image data has B pixels, and A is greater than B.

  • Patent number: 7321196
    Abstract: An organic light emitting diode is provided. The organic light emitting diode includes a substrate, an electrode structure formed on said substrate, an organic layer formed on said electrode structure and a transparent electrode structure having at least one transparent dielectric layer with a relatively higher refraction index and deposited on said organic layer by thermal evaporation.

  • Publication number: 20060183042
    Abstract: A substituted oligofluorene for organic light-emitting diode (OLED) and organic photoconductor (OPC) has a chemical structure of: wherein X and Y are an integer of 0 or 1, G1 and G2 are independently of either CnH2n+1 or CnH2n+1O; and n is an integer of 0 to 16.
